Choosing the right dental insurance can definitely help make treatment more affordable. If you qualify for Medicaid in Kentucky, your children can receive free dental care, though adult coverage is more limited. For our senior neighbors, while traditional Medicare doesn’t cover dental work, many Medicare Advantage plans offer great dental benefits that can help with bigger procedures. The best way to keep dental costs down is prevention – just like regular maintenance on your home helps avoid costly repairs. Good oral hygiene habits, watching your sugar intake, and avoiding tobacco products will help keep your smile healthy. Staying with an in-network dentist usually saves money. No insurance? Don’t worry! Many Covington dental offices offer membership plans that make affordable dental care accessible. It’s also worth calling a few offices to compare cash prices – fees can vary quite a bit, even within the same neighborhood.
